Connecting your monitor

Connect your monitor to a computer or other equipment.

1

Remove the back cover.

2

Connect your monitor to a computer.

Connecting a Macintosh computer

Connect the supplied video signal cable to a video output connector
on the computer. If necessary, use an adapter (not supplied). Connect
the adapter to the computer before connecting the video signal cable.

3

Connect the supplied power cord to the monitor’s
AC IN connector.

4

Connect the power cord to a power outlet.

Note

For details on securing the cords, refer to the Operating Instructions on the
CD-ROM.

Turning on the monitor and
computer

Turn on your monitor first, then a computer.

1

Press the MAIN POWER switch on the right side of
the monitor in the direction of the

[

.

The 1 (power) indicator lights up in red.

2

Press the

1

(power) switch on the front right of the

monitor.

The 1 (power) indicator lights up in green.

3

Turn on the computer.

• Turn off the monitor, computer, and any other

equipment before connecting them.

• Do not touch the pins of the video signal cable plug.
